CVE-2024-49422

CVE-2024-49422 describes a protection mechanism failure in the bootloader of Samsung mobile devices. Prior to SMR Oct-2024 Release 1, the bootloader protection can be bypassed by a hardware fault injection, allowing a physical attacker to reset the lockscreen failure count.
